BoJack Horseman season 3, episode 3, "BoJack Kills," employs a noir framework to satirize corporate exploitation through its Whale World setting, while highlighting BoJack's tendency to use external crises to avoid internal issues. The episode also redefines the dysfunctional bond between BoJack and Diane through shared trauma, ultimately subverting typical genre tropes to emphasize an absurdist, rather than tragic, reality.
